Florida Girl Needs Your Help

When Lily was born she was unable to see, hear or feel anything. She cried constantly for the first two years of her life. Like many children born with cerebral palsy, Lily suffered from several developmental delays. After years of pain, Lily has begun to show improvement and is now able to hear, see and feel and she is also learning to crawl and speak.

Lily has been fortunate to have a family that provides love, dedication and perseverance. Lily's mother takes her to therapy and helps her throughout the day. Her father works several jobs to help pay the bills. But it isn't enough.

Cerebral Palsy is a condition that requires many resources to treat and manage. Finances are just one of those resources. While Lily's mother and father do what they can, it isn't enough.
